![]() Sales are now LIVE for Pictures of Apocalypse by Thomas Ligotti. * Casebound with dust jacket and custom slipcase * Signature page signed by the author and artist Signed and numbered slipcased edition of 250x - $195 each - 180x copies are available ![]() * Offset printed on Mohawk Superfine Softwhite Eggshell archival paper Standard edition of 700x - $70 each - 550x copies are available In his introduction to the forenamed collection, Ligotti considers what purpose is served when we “wallow” in representations of the end of things-as, of course, we have throughout our existence as a sentient species-a query that complements that posed in his book The Conspiracy against the Human Race, namely, “Is being alive all right?” Richly illustrated throughout with illustrations by Jonathan Dennison, Pictures of Apocalypse expands upon and updates a signature theme that is developed throughout Ligotti’s writings, one which may be justly described as the wrongness of being. ![]() ![]() A stylistic successor to previous efforts such as I Have a Special Plan for This World and This Degenerate Little Town, this volume is a cycle of lyric and narrative poems that share the common theme of what Ligotti designates as the Great Going from both individual and collective perspectives. ![]() Chiroptera Press is pleased to announce its publication of Pictures of Apocalypse, a new work by horror legend Thomas Ligotti. ![]()
